Windows araması tuhaf şekilde davranıyor #### B #


7

4 rakam, boşluk, harf ve rakamdan oluşan seri numarası formatındaki dosyaları ararken tuhaf bir davranışla karşılaşıyorum (#### B #). Özellikle bu harf B olduğunda

Örneğin, dosya ile bir dizin var 1234 B2.txt. Windows dosya arama ben yazarsam bulur 1234 B, ancak yazarken 1234 B2. B # bir sayıyı takip ettiğinde, aramaya göre bir tür değiştirici gibi. Text B2 adında bir dosya bulacak ve 1234 A2 gibi olacak, ama 1234 B1, 1234 B2, ve 1234 B2018 dosya adında bu dizeyle bir dosya olsa bile, "aramanızla eşleşen hiçbir öğe yok" ifadesini döndürür.

Bu, Windows 7'de gerçekleşiyor ve şu ana kadar kontrol ettiğim birkaç bilgisayara oluyor. Bir fikri olan var mı?


Bir keresinde, Vista tüm arama sonuçlarını bulmak yerine hızlı bir şekilde arama sonuçlarını bulmak için tasarlandığından, indekslenmiş pencerelerin nasıl arandığı hakkında harika bir makale okudum. Raymond Chen olduğundan eminim ama bir daha bulamıyorum ... Yine de bazı harika içgörüler vardı.
sbecker

@sbecker "windows, Vista tüm arama sonuçlarını bulmak yerine hızlı bir şekilde arama sonuçlarını bulmak için tasarlandığından beri arama yapıyor" - Öyleyse, bariz bir gelişme var: Kahire'de fil ve anında bulun. : D
Kamil Maciorowski

@KamilMaciorowski: Bu referans için teşekkürler; Aşina değildim - her ne kadar bir soygun gibi gözükse de Sahra Çölü'nde Bir Aslan Nasıl Yakalanır? , çok, çok eski. (Ayrıca bakınız bu versiyon İlk bağlantıda olmayan birkaç paragraf için.)
Scott

Yanıtlar:


6

Birkaç düzeltme buldum, ama açıklama yok.

  1. tip "1234 B2"ve demek istediğim alıntıları yazın. Veya file:1234 B2 (veya file:"1234 B2" ).
  2. Tırnak işareti olmadan, 1234 B2 diyelimki 1234 A2, normal çalışıyor çünkü. Ne zaman yaz 1234 A2 (tırnak işaretleri olmadan), Windows Gezgini

    filename contains “1234”    AND    filename contains “A2”

    ve böylece bulur, sadece 1234 A2.txt, ancak bu tür dosyalar 1234 foo A2 ve A2 1234. İçin bir arama A2 1234 aynı sonuçları bulur.

    Şimdi, 1234 B2 fırlatabileceğim hiçbir şey bulamıyor (ve nedenini bilmiyorum). Fakat B2 1234 buluntular 1234 B2, 1234 foo B2 ve B2 1234. Böylece istediğiniz sonucu elde edersiniz (eğer varsa, diğerleri ile birlikte). Ayrıca, tuhaf bir şekilde, 1234 AND B2 aynı üç deseni bulur.


İyi yaşlı çift tırnak! Ha...
Pimp Juice IT
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.